I am helping our local council to modernise their website. One feature they want is to have a directory of local businesses.
I would like to use some software in order to do this. Can somebody recommend any free directory building tools?

Dependson the size of the directory.
A few hundred entries can easily - and safely - be maintained in plain vanilla HTML, but once you get above that, you need automation. ODP is dripping with automation; the editors couldn't function without it!
If you google [directory script php], you'll find some. I don't think any one script (of the free ones) stands out - it's a matter of finding one that you feel comfortable with, that has what you need, and is flexible enough to fit in with your other stuff.
For what it's worth, if you raise your target to about $25, you'll find a wider selection, and some are much more user friendly.
